Window remodeling involves the replacement or refurbishment of existing windows to improve their app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. This process can include installing new window frames, upgrading glass panes, or updating hardware to enhance the overall look and performance of a property’s windows. Professionals in this field work with a variety of window styles and materials to match the architectural style of the building while ensuring the new installations meet the specific needs of the property owner.
This service helps address common iss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and outdated designs that no longer match the aesthetic of the property. Replacing old, inefficient windows can also reduce energy costs by improving insulation and preventing heat transfer. Additionally, window remodeling can increase a property’s curb appeal and market value, especially when older windows become a noticeable aspect of the property's exterior appearance.

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, a standard double-pane window may fall within this range, while larger or custom designs can be more expensive.
Labor Expenses - Labor fees for window remodeling services generally account for 50% to 70% of the total project cost. In Little Elm, TX, labor costs can vary based on the complexity of installation and the number of windows being replaced.
Material Prices - The price of window materials, such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um, can range from $150 to $800 per window. Higher-end materials and custom finishes tend to increase the overall cost of remodeling projects.
Additional Costs - Expenses for permits, window accessories, or structural modifications can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ary depending on local regulations and the scope of the remodeling work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
